VMware,作为虚拟化领域的领头羊,为无数用户提供了强大的虚拟机解决方案
然而,在使用Windows 10操作系统运行VMware虚拟机时,部分用户可能会遭遇虚拟机无法正常运行的问题
这不仅影响了工作效率,还可能对重要项目造成延误
本文将深入探讨Win10运行VMware虚拟机失败的原因,并提供一系列行之有效的解决方案,帮助您迅速摆脱困境,恢复虚拟机的正常工作
一、常见问题概述 Win10运行VMware虚拟机失败的现象多种多样,包括但不限于虚拟机启动无响应、蓝屏崩溃、性能低下、网络不通等
这些问题可能由硬件兼容性、软件冲突、系统配置不当、驱动更新滞后等多种因素引发
因此,解决此类问题需从多个角度入手,逐一排查
二、硬件兼容性检查 1. CPU虚拟化技术 首先,确保您的CPU支持并启用了虚拟化技术(Intel的VT-x或AMD的AMD-V)
这是运行虚拟机的基石
您可以通过BIOS/UEFI设置进行检查和启用
进入BIOS/UEFI的方法因主板而异,通常是在开机时按下特定的功能键(如Del、F2、F10等)
2. 内存与硬盘 虚拟机运行需要足够的内存和硬盘空间
Win10系统本身已占用一定资源,因此分配给虚拟机的内存至少应为2GB,硬盘空间则需根据安装的操作系统和应用软件而定
确保系统未过度分配资源,以免影响虚拟机和宿主机的性能
三、软件冲突与兼容性 1. VMware版本与系统兼容性 确保您安装的VMware版本与Win10系统兼容
VMware会定期发布更新,修复已知问题并增强兼容性
访问VMware官网,下载并安装最新版本的VMware Workstation或Fusion(针对Mac用户)
2. 第三方软件冲突 某些安全软件(如杀毒软件、防火墙)可能会阻止VMware的正常运行
尝试暂时禁用这些软件,观察虚拟机是否能成功启动
若问题解决,考虑调整安全软件的设置,将VMware及其相关进程加入白名单
四、系统配置与优化 1. 用户账户控制(UAC) Win10的UAC机制可能会限制VMware的权限
尝试以管理员身份运行VMware Workstation,右击VMware图标选择“以管理员身份运行”
同时,检查是否有必要调整UAC设置,允许更多权限给VMware
2. 网络配置 虚拟机网络问题常见,尤其是NAT和桥接模式配置不当
检查VMware的网络适配器设置,确保正确选择了网络连接模式,并根据需要配置IP地址、子网掩码、网关和DNS服务器
3. 性能优化 Win10和VMware的性能设置直接影响虚拟机的运行效率
在VMware中,可以调整CPU和内存的分配比例,启用或禁用3D加速等功能
同时,确保宿主机未运行过多占用资源的程序,如大型游戏、视频渲染软件等
五、驱动与更新 1. VMware Tools 安装并更新VMware Tools是提升虚拟机性能、解决兼容性问题的关键步骤
VMware Tools包含了一组驱动程序和实用程序,用于增强虚拟机与宿主机之间的交互
在虚拟机内安装VMware Tools后,确保其版本与VMware Workstation相匹配
2. 显卡驱动 显卡驱动对于图形密集型应用至关重要
确保宿主机和虚拟机内的显卡驱动均为最新版本,且与操作系统和VMware兼容
更新驱动前,建议先备份当前设置,以防不测
六、日志文件分析 VMware会生成详细的日志文件,记录运行过程中的各种事件和错误
当虚拟机启动失败时,检查VMware Workstation的日志文件(通常位于`C:Users<用户名>DocumentsVirtual Machines<虚拟机名称>vmware.log`)可以提供宝贵的线索
分析日志文件中的错误信息,结合网络上的解决方案或官方支持文档,往往能快速定位问题所在
七、重装与重置 若上述方法均未能解决问题,考虑以下两个极端措施: 1. 重装VMware 有时候,软件安装过程中可能因各种原因导致文件损坏或配置错误
彻底卸载VMware后,重新安装最新版本,可能解决长期困扰的问题
2. 重置Win10系统 在极少数情况下,Win10系统的深层次问题可能导致虚拟机无法运行
此时,可以考虑使用Windows 10的“重置此电脑”功能,保留个人文件但清除所有应用和系统设置,以恢复到一个干净、稳定的状态
注意,此操作前务必备份重要数据
八、总结 Win10运行VMware虚拟机失败是一个复杂的问题,涉及硬件、软件、配置等多个层面
通过本文提供的全面指南,您可以系统地排查和解决潜在问题,恢复虚拟机的正常运行
记住,耐心和细致是关键,每个步骤都可能是解决问题的关键所在
同时,保持软件和系统的定期更新,是预防未来问题的重要策略
希望本文能帮助您克服挑战,充分利用VMware虚拟化技术的强大功能